Understanding 590W Solar Panel Performance
When considering 590W photovoltaic panel specifications, professionals focus on three core metrics: conversion efficiency (21.3%-22.8%), temperature coefficient (-0.34%/°C), and annual degradation rate (≤0.55%). These parameters directly impact ROI in commercial solar projects.
Comparative Performance Metrics
| Parameter | 590W Panel | Industry Average |
|---|---|---|
| Peak Efficiency | 22.6% | 20.8% |
| Temp. Coefficient | -0.34%/°C | -0.40%/°C |
Data source: 2023 SolarTech Market Report

Pro Tip:
When evaluating 590W panel specs, prioritize temperature coefficient over peak efficiency in high-heat environments.

Certification Requirements
Ensure panels meet:
- IEC 61215 (design qualification)
- IEC 61730 (safety testing)
- PID resistance ≥96%
Frequently Asked Questions
What's the optimal tilt angle for 590W panels?
Latitude ±5° generally yields best annual performance, though site-specific analysis is recommended.
How do 590W panels perform in low-light conditions?
Advanced bypass diodes maintain 83-87% of rated output at 200W/m² irradiance.
